Definition
- 1Quellensteuer auf Kapitalerträge
Recorded use
Wiktionary exampleThese source excerpts show how Abgeltungssteuer appears in context. They illustrate usage; the definition above remains the entry’s reference meaning.
[…] „seit Anfang dieses Jahres gilt die Abgeltungssteuer, nach der private Kapitalerträge nur noch mit generell 25 Prozent statt mit dem persönlichem Steuersatz von 42 Prozent zu versteuern sind.“
